Fifty one percent of Fennimore residents report that their diet is generally healthy. People here have milk to drink or on their cereal 21 times per month. This includes chocolate and other flavored milks, as well as hot cocoa made with milk, and does not count small amounts of milk added to coffee or tea. People living here eat an average of three meals (breakfasts, lunches or dinners) per week that were prepared away from home in places such as restaurants, fast food places, food stands, grocery stores or from vending machines. They get two of these meals from a fast-food or pizza place. People here eat two "ready to eat" foods such as salads, soups, chicken, sandwiches and cooked vegetables per month. They also eat three frozen meals or frozen pizzas on average monthly.

The average Fennimore resident last visited a dentist two years ago (including all types of dentists, such as, orthodontists, oral surgeons, and all other dental specialists, as well as dental hygienists). Thirteen percent of people living here 30 years of age and older, are embarrassed because of their teeth, mouth or dentures. Twenty one percent think they might have gum disease (might have swollen gums, receding gums, sore or infected gums or loose teeth). Fennimore residents rate the overall health of their teeth and gums on average at 49 percent. People living here aged 30 years and older, aside from brushing their teeth with toothbrush, use dental floss or any other device that clean between teeth on average three days per week. They also use mouthwash or other dental rinse products to treat dental disease or dental problems an average of three days per week. The average person living here (including children) has 23 teeth.

The average height of Fennimore residents 16 years and older is 67 inches. The average weight is 182 pounds. Their average BMI (Body Mass Index) is 29. Thirty seven percent of people living here are obese. Fifty percent have ever been obese. Thirty seven percent have ever tried to lose weight.

Nine percent of people living in Fennimore have ever been told by a doctor or health professional that they have diabetes. Fifty percent of people had a blood test for high sugar or diabetes within the past three years. Three percent of city residents are currently taking insulin.

Twenty six percent of people living in Fennimore have been ever told by a doctor or other health professional that they had hypertension (also called high blood pressure). Thirty percent of people take their blood pressure at home. Forty eight percent of people in Fennimore frequently check their blood cholesterol. Twenty one percent of people have ever been told by a doctor or other health professional that their blood cholesterol level was high.

Nine percent of Fennimore residents have ever been told by a doctor or other health professional that they had asthma. Three percent of people living here has anemia, sometimes called "tired blood" or "low blood". Five percent of people 16 years and older have ever been told by a doctor or other health care professional that they had psoriasis. Thirty six percent are overweight. Nineteen percent of people 60 years and older have difficulties in thinking or remembering that can make a big difference in everyday activities (this does not refer to occasionally forgetting your keys or the name of someone you recently met). This refers to things like confusion or memory loss that are happening more often or getting worse. Fifteen percent of people living in Fennimore have ever received a blood transfusion. Eighteen percent have trouble seeing, even when wearing glasses or contact lenses. Thirty two percent of people 20 and older have arthritis. Five percent have ever been told they had gout. Four percent have congestive heart failure. Five percent have coronary heart disease. Three percent have angina, also called angina pectoris. Five percent have ever had a heart attack, also called myocardial infarction. Four percent have been ever told by a doctor or other health professional that they had a stroke. Three percent have ever had emphysema. Ten percent have another thyroid problem. Four percent have ever had chronic bronchitis. Two percent of people had any kind of liver condition. Eleven percent have ever had cancer or a malignancy of any kind.

People in Fennimore spend $338 per month on average on food for their families at supermarkets or grocery stores. This is 21 percent of their income. The average family in Fennimore spends $67 on food at other stores monthly. This is five percent of their income. They spend $135 on eating out, including cafeterias at work or at school or on vending machines. This is eight percent of their income. They also spend $19 monthly on carried out or delivered food. This is one percent of their income.

People living in Fennimore report their general condition of hearing on average at 77 percent. Eighty one percent of them can usually hear and understand, without the use of a hearing aid or any other listening devices, what a person says without seeing his or her face if that person whispers to them from across a quiet room. Ninety five percent of people can hear a normal voice across a quiet room. Twenty two percent of Fennimore population have been bothered by ringing, roaring or buzzing in their ears or head. Forty six percent of people living here have ever had a job where they were exposed to loud sounds or noise. Loud means so loud that they must speak in a raised voice to be heard. Eighteen percent of people in Fennimore had off-work exposure to loud noise.
